Output 9070583f0093bf59f939a9c3de7d0c07a282c8f346aa49a89e42dab9e56c7681:2

value
546
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 549b66cb173fb98441070b87c220047b1711231d OP_EQUALVERIFY OP_CHECKSIG
address
18iMvbuT6326szMZoJW6dzgT1fVs8Mv5hb
transaction
9070583f0093bf59f939a9c3de7d0c07a282c8f346aa49a89e42dab9e56c7681
confirmations
351189
spent
true